Word: Invite
Speech Type: Verb
Etymology:
mid 16th century: from Old French inviter, or from Latin invitare
Audio Pronunciation:
Phonetic Spelling:
ɪnˈvʌɪt
Dialects: British English
Definition:
make a polite, formal, or friendly request to (someone) to go somewhere or to do something
Short Definition:politely ask someone to do something
Examples:- we were invited to a dinner at the Embassy
- she invited Patrick to sit down
